BARNSLEY have taken Everton's out-of-favour striker Danny Cadamarteri on a week's trial.
The 22-year-old has been told by the Merseyside club that he has no future at Goodison Park, following an incident in a Liverpool nightclub earlier this year which lead to him being charged with assault by Police.
The player has since been linked with moves to Bradford, Stoke, Millwall and Burnley, but now he has accepted the chance to try his luck Barnsley.
"Danny has agreed to come down this week so we can have a look at him," said The Tykes chief scout Russell Richardson.
"There is no doubting his ability but we will have to wait and see whether he wants to do it for Barnsley Football Club."
Bradford-born Cadamarteri is obviously tempted by the opportunity to move back to his Yorkshire roots and will hope to impress during his week-long stay in Barnsley.
